Output cc76e129fb50e87c5a7fe4bd98b1c1557e654e2f08dd138fbaf1c32bbdc3720e:1

value
851527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a23d0b6d84e06105bd89d86ef8de38220911cf OP_EQUAL
address
3JLhFyw5B2Ce4xXw65jo1CBi4z8ss7C3Lw
transaction
cc76e129fb50e87c5a7fe4bd98b1c1557e654e2f08dd138fbaf1c32bbdc3720e
confirmations
328475
spent
true